- Histamine intolerance spikes in the four to seven days before your period, because progesterone and estrogen drop together and you lose DAO support and GABA buffering at the same time.
Liz & Becca break down why perimenopause makes it worse, whether ox bile and digestive enzymes are safe with a gallbladder, and why a normal hs-CRP doesn't rule out inflammation. Hives, migraines, insomnia, bloating, constipation, anovulatory cycles and mast cells — the hormone drop is the trigger, not the cause.

Liz & Becca break down the five anemia patterns they see on an iron panel — true deficiency, a conversion problem, anemia of chronic disease, B12/folate anemia, and iron overload — and why only one of them is fixed by taking iron.
Covers the functional ranges they use, hepcidin and iron sequestration, why low ferritin drives heavier periods, when in your cycle to test, and the mitochondrial reason you can be exhausted with a perfectly normal CBC.

Liz &Becca break down why body recomposition takes years instead of a 12-week cycle, how gut dysfunction, autoimmunity, and high cortisol shut down muscle building entirely, and why under-eating is the most common reason women train hard and stay soft. Plus what a calorie deficit — and a GLP-1 — actually costs your lean mass, why "bulky" isn't what you think, and how to train for the season of life you're actually in. Liz & Becca cover why a daily probiotic works against diversity, how much fiber and how many different plant foods you actually need, what daily elimination should look and feel like, why volume of water without minerals leaves you more dehydrated, and why digestion shuts down in fight-or-flight. Includes the FUT2 gene, estrogen recirculation, and a salivation test you can run at your next meal.
